Description for Asian American Poetry: THE NEXT GENERATION Paperback. A modern poetry anthology that includes the work of a second generation of Asian American poets. The poems lay a groundwork for readers while at the same time expanding the scope of American literature. Editor(s): Chang, Victoria. Num Pages: 232 pages. BIC Classification: DCQ. About Chang
Victoria M. Chang is a published poet (Cream City Review, Crab Orchard Review, Florida Review, MacGuffin, Lullwater Review, Hawaitt Review) and the founder and editor of the Asian/Pacific American Women's Journal at the University of Michigan.
